In working with athletes, Jamie’s strategies have been tested at the highest levels of sports such as the Rugby World Cup, the Ashes, Ryder Cup, Extreme Sports and the Premiership and provides mental training for players at the All England Lawn Tennis Club, Wimbledon.

Jamie is a leading peak performance coach and international speaker - an identity he has established through his ability to help elite sports stars, organisations and individuals to create the results they aspire to.

The talk, which took place in the Arthur Rowley lounge at Greenhous Meadow, is a yearly excercise organised by the LFE (League Football Education).

Shrewsbury Town scholars were inspired by a motivational talk from former England basketballer Jamie Edwards on Monday morning.
